Three local men arrested over arson attack at Peacehaven Mosque

Detectives investigating an arson attack at Peacehaven Mosque have arrested three additional suspects following extensive enquiries.

Emergency services were called to the mosque on Phyllis Avenue at around 9.50pm on Saturday, 4 October, after reports of two individuals spraying accelerant on the front door and setting it alight.

Fortunately, people were inside the mosque at the time, but no injuries were reported.

The initial investigation, carried out by the Surrey and Sussex Major Crime Team, led to the arrest of four men, all of whom were later released with no further action.

Following further enquiries, including public appeals and a reward offered by Crimestoppers, three men have now been arrested on suspicion of arson with intent to endanger life.

The suspects are:

A 34-year-old from Peacehaven

A 42-year-old from Peacehaven

A 38-year-old from Seaford

All three remain in custody at this time.

Detective Chief Inspector Mark Cullimore, of Surrey and Sussex’s Major Crime Team, said:

“This has been a rigorous, thorough investigation, recognising the significant distress the incident caused to the victims and wider community.

We are continuing to gather any available evidence and are exploring multiple lines of enquiry.

Our officers are continuing to engage with the community to offer reassurance and support, and we would encourage anyone who has been impacted, or has any information that could help us, to speak to an officer, report online or via 101. Alternatively, you can report anonymously via the independent charity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.”
